The Johns Hopkins Hospital
Department of Emergency Services is a designated Level 1 Adult Trauma Center, regional Pediatric Trauma Center, Eye Trauma Center, Stroke Center, and Cardiac Center for the state of Maryland. The Adult Emergency Department provides 24/7 comprehensive care to adult and geriatric patients as well as trauma patients 15 years and older. The department consists of 76 treatment beds and handles more than 60,000 visits annually.
